This book lays foundations for a theory of capacity for adelic sets on algebraic curves. Its main result is an arithmetic one, a generalization of a theorem of Fekete and Szeg? which gives a sharp criterion for algebraic points whose conjugates lie near a specified set on a curve.

This is a set of expanded lecture notes from the Berkovich Space seminar held at the University of Georgia during Spring, 2004. Capacity theory on algebraic curves, Robert S. Rumely. The purpose of the notes is to provide a non-technical introduction to Berkovich spaces, and to develop the foundations for analysis on the Berkovich projective line, with a view toward applications in dynamics.
